Kuwait to build USD162mn Motor Town


(MENAFN) Kuwait is constructing a Motor Tower, which will feature seven racing circuits that will permit the country to host Formula One and MotoGP races.

Furthermore, under the USD162mn deal given by the Amiri Diwan, regional developer will design and build the Motor Town south of Kuwait City.

In addition, the contract involves the construction of a pit building and a media center, a hotel and a shopping mall are expected to be built in the next phase.

Motor Town will position itself as a new destination with a single FIA Grade One circuit as the nucleus of the state of the art will attract a wide range of people.
